Sioux City, Iowa. – The National Association of Intercollegiate Athletics (NAIA) has announced that 408 women’s volleyball student-athletes have been named 2012 Daktronics-NAIA Scholar-Athletes and Kory Honel, Nadejda Ivanova, Melissa Joyce, and Kristin Kopicki of Robert Morris were selected. All four student-athletes are first-time recipients of this award.
In order to be nominated by an institution’s head coach or sports information director, a student-athlete must maintain a minimum grade point average of 3.5 on a 4.0 scale and must have achieved a junior academic status to qualify for this honor.
